patronal

Intermediate (B1)

IPA: //ˈpeɪtrənl//

KK: /ˈpeɪtrənl/

adjective
Definition

Relating to a patron or a patron saint, often indicating support or protection.


Example

The patronal festival celebrated the town's patron saint with parades and feasts.

Root Explanation

Patronal is formed from "patron" (from Latin "patronus", meaning protector or sponsor) and the suffix "-al" (meaning relating to). The word "patronal" refers to something that is related to or characteristic of a patron.
